Origin and History of Central Banking:


  • First Central Bank - Sveriges Riks Bank, Sweden (established in 1656 as a privately owned bank. Later, converted to a state owned bank in 1668.)
  • But it was not considered as the first full fledged Central Bank of the World
  • Bank of England founded in 1694 (First Central Bank issue currency notes) was recognized as the first full fledged Central Bank of the World,
  • Central Bank of France - France (1800)
